Alternately, you can … WebAllowing your child to choose the topic and set the pace is a great way to make sure they don’t lose focus. Follow along with what your child is already doing and narrate their activity using words. So, if your child is sorting shapes, say “square” when they hold up that shape and “in” when they place that piece in its proper basket.

WebJul 17, 2015 · Help your son learn some socially appropriate comments that he can use to indicate his attention. For example: saying “yes” or “okay” or even “hmm-hmm.” It’s important to help him understand that these little comments should come when the other person pauses – not while they are speaking. The two of you can practice the timing together.
